How to Enjoy Summer Concerts and Festivals with Your Hearing Aids?
Summer is the season of live music, outdoor festivals, and joyful gatherings.
If you wear hearing aids, you don’t have to miss out on any of the fun—just a
few simple steps can help you enjoy these events with clear, comfortable sound.
Here’s how to make the most of your summer concerts and festivals with your
hearing aids.
1.
Plan Ahead and Know the Venue
Before heading out, check the
event layout. If the venue offers assistive listening devices or has a quieter
zone, make note of it. Choose seating away from speakers to avoid sound
distortion or discomfort. It’s also a good idea to carry extra batteries or a
portable charger, especially for longer events.
2.
Adjust Your Hearing Aids for Music Settings
Most modern hearing aids come with music programs that enhance
sound quality. These settings reduce background noise and make music clearer.

3.
Protect Your Ears from Excessive Volume
Even with hearing aids, loud concerts can be overwhelming. Some
aids come with built-in protection against sudden loud sounds. You can also ask
your hearing provider about using filtered earplugs over your hearing aids in

4.
Stay Comfortable and Hydrated
Warm weather and long days can affect both you and your hearing
aids. Keep your devices dry and sweat-free by using a hearing aid sweatband or
moisture guard. If you feel any irritation, take short breaks in shaded areas
and reapply sunscreen carefully around your ears.
5.
Know When to Take a Break
It’s okay to step away from the crowd and take off your hearing
aids for a few minutes. This helps prevent fatigue and keeps your ears from
